No one understands the difficulties of being a woman better than Vicki Iovine. The author of the hugely successful "Best Friends" series, has guided women through most of the milestones in their lives - from being pregnant to surviving the first years of motherhood. Now in her new book, Vicki Iovine tackles the dilemma that plagues every modern woman and mother - how to manage family, work and a personal life all at the same time. With the wit, wisdom and sass that has made her loved, Vicki Iovine takes up all the big issues and breaks them up into manageable sections - ways to stay connected with your spouse, keeping up with the kids, work/home conflicts etc. Funny, pragmatic, and efficient, "The Best Friend's Guide to Getting your Groove Back" teaches women how to regain control of their lives with attitude - this is an indispensable book for any woman.

Über Vicki Iovine

Vicki Iovine is the syndicated columnist for the Los Angeles Times, a monthly columnist for Child magazine and is regularly featured on such national programs as Oprah, Today, Later Today and Barbara Walters. She lives with her husband and her four children in Southern California.
